JAPA 141
This course is for students with no prior knowledge of Japanese. Development of interactional competence in Japanese (sociolinguistic and sociocultural knowledge) to communicate and interact with speakers of Japanese. The course is based on a student-centered, critical-thinking approach to language analysis/acquisition. No prior knowledge of this language is necessary. Effective May 15, 2019, this course does not carry D1 credit. Mutually Exclusive: Cannot register for JAPA 141 if student has credit for JAPA 101/JAPA 222.
